Java

60%
AI Impact
Tasks
1,052
AIs
7,841
Generated by ChatGPT

A Java developer is responsible for designing and developing applications that run on the Java platform. This includes writing code using Java programming language, debugging and testing applications, and integrating programs with other technologies.

Strong knowledge of object-oriented programming concepts and frameworks is necessary for success in this role.

Tasks

#
Task
AI Impact
AIs
9
Coding
95%
115
16
Software development
90%
24
19
Resumes
90%
61
28
Learning management systems
90%
1
30
Image captions
90%
22
46
Apps from websites
90%
1
47
Apps
90%
143
59
Tech insights
85%
33
61
Software Development news
85%
1
65
Prompt optimization
85%
96
72
Incorrect information detection
85%
1
73
Humanizing AI text
85%
3
77
Developer job recommendations
85%
1
78
Conversations with Lex Fridman
85%
1
79
Code debugging
85%
37
86
Blockchain development tools
85%
1
91
Workflow automation
80%
30
103
Productivity
80%
32
111
Image mashup
80%
1
112
Image controllability
80%
1
122
ChatGPT on Jupyter notebooks
80%
1
132
User interfaces
75%
18
144
Commit history analysis
75%
1
151
Chatbots
75%
199
152
Bypassing AI content detection
75%
1
164
User experience analysis
70%
27
182
Prompts
70%
66
194
Learning
70%
138